Anthropology 205-502

Peoples and Cultures of the World
Section 502
Spring 2001

Survey of human cultures around the world using case studies of customs and cultural organization. Case studies will exemplify contrasting types of cultures and societies. University Core Curriculum Course (Humanities).

Anthropology 640-600

Anthropological Ethics And Professionalism
Section 600
Spring 2002

Codes of professional ethics applicable to excavation and preservation of archaeological sites; ethnographic fieldwork and professional relationships with colleagues and informants; professional protocols for publication and presentation of research results. Prerequisite: Graduate classification in anthropology and approval of instructor. .
